U.S., April 14 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T07525362) titled 'Short Interpregnancy Interval After One Prior Cesarean Delivery and Risk of Intraoperative Maternal Morbidity' on April 07.

Brief Summary: To determine if a short interpregnancy interval following a prior cesarean delivery is associated with an increased risk of intraoperative maternal morbidity (e.g., hemorrhage, visceral injury, prolonged surgery) during the next cesarean delivery.

Study Start Date: April, 2026

Study Type: OBSERVATIONAL

Condition: Short Interpregnancy Interval

Recruitment Status: NOT_YET_RECRUITING

Sponsor: Assiut University

Information provided by (Responsible Party): Hwayda Refaat, Assiut University
